USI hosting LEGO® robotics competition

November 14, 2016

The University of Southern Indiana's Pott College of Science, Engineering, and Education, along with Southwest Indiana STEM Resource Center (SwiSTEM) will host the USI FIRST® LEGO® League Qualifying Tournament Saturday, November 19 in Carter Hall located in the University Center East.

Teams will be judged in a variety of categories beginning at 9:30 a.m. Teams will then compete head-to-head in a robot game beginning at 1p.m. in Carter Hall.

FIRST LEGO League is a robotics program that is designed to excite children about technology and science while providing them with valuable life and employment skills. This year 11 teams from the surrounding area will compete in the tournament to bring home the win.

The tournament theme this year is Animal Allies. Once the competition has started, teams will be judged based on four criteria: LEGO League Core Values, Robot Design, Project Review and the Robot Game. Teams will be asked to think of people and animals as allies in the quest to make life better for everyone, so their mission, in the construction of their robot, is to make human interaction with animals better for all of us using LEGO MINDSTORMS® robot sets to score points and create innovative solutions to a problem.
